ARTS 262 - ART OF DIY: PROBLEM SOLVING

Long Title: ART OF DIY: PROBLEM SOLVING AND MAKING
Department: *Visual and Dramatic Arts*
Grade Mode: Standard Letter
Course Type: Lecture/Laboratory
Credit Hours: 3
Description: The utilization of D.I.Y. (Do It Yourself) communities will be a centralized resource used to guide and complete audio work within he class. Keeping in mind the question: within contemporary society, how has the ability to produce and problem solve on an individual basis changed? The focuses of this class are to produce diverse technically proficient works of art that draw from and inform the student’s current research. The class will also during the course of the semester build and implement a large, open-source D.I.Y. laser cutter. Instructor Permission Required.
